So fun facts: indigenous people have do put a lot of emphasis in their hair. I'm navajo and its very important to have long hair. It's kinda complicated but it dates back to bordering school would cut natives hair to "civilize" them. My dad was in charge of cutting younger boys hair in bordering school. But yeah their are cultural reasons people have long hair and have a deep connection to it.
Also a lot of native boys get teased for their long hair. Just some info.

Hi cancer survivor here, (non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ma) and I totally get why she would freak out about her hair (used to be down to my butt before I lost it all)- however, Brad is right to an extent how hair shouldn’t be our identity. We are beautiful no matter what superficial changes we make to ourselves. We just have to put everything in perspective. When I got diagnosed, instead of letting chemo take my hair, I went to the salon the day after my neulasta shot, and got it all chopped off and had my own little makeover. Got a pixie with undercut and razored in designs. Started losing more hair a week after, then shaved myself bald. I decided on my terms when to part with my hair. It was a tough, but also easy decision given the perspective. So guys, don’t take your hair for granted, but also, don’t let something as superficial, or easily changeable define a large part of you, or make it part of your identity.
